Betula occidentalis Hook.	S 30^25
Idaho, Kootenai Co.,, two miles southwest of Post
Falls, very close to Washington/Idaho border; 2,550
ft., 0% slope, northern exposure; overflow seepage
in forest of Psuedotsuga menziesii/Physocarpus
malvaceus habitat type; common with Rubus
parviflorus, Alnus incana, Spiraea douglasii and
Rosa woodsii; height to 35 feet; D.B.H. 8 inches;
bark is tigj^ and brown.
Fred Johnson--8633	August 1, 1986
